WebJul 27, 2024 · FRA's Office of Railroad Safety promotes and regulates safety throughout the Nation's railroad industry. The office executes its regulatory and inspection responsibilities through a diverse staff of railroad safety experts. The staff includes nearly 400 Federal safety inspectors who specialize in one of six technical disciplines focusing …

WebNov 29, 2024 · An Overview Of Occupational Safety In The United States. OSHA, short for the Occupational Safety and Health Administration, is a part of the United States Department of Labor. The main charge of OSHA is the safety and health of workers in the workplace. Created by Congress in 1970, OSHA is a part of the OSH Act.
